Web6 jun. 2014 · Step 2: Go to Google and Click on “Images”. Step 3: Open the Folder where you have stored the image that you want to find. Step 4: Drag the photo just under the Google Search Box. A box will appear that will say “Drop Image Here”. Let go of your mouse to drop it in. Step 5: Google will perform a search for the image. Web30 Magical Photos Of Children Playing Around The World.
